Amazon has set a high bar for same-day delivery, making it an expectation rather than a luxury for many consumers. However, local businesses are not out of the game. With the right strategies, independent retailers and service providers can offer competitive same-day delivery options that cater to their local customer base. Here’s how:
1. Leverage Local Logistics Partners
One of the biggest advantages local businesses have is their proximity to customers. Instead of building an expensive in-house delivery network, consider partnering with local courier services or gig-economy platforms like DoorDash, Uber Eats, or Postmates, which now offer business delivery solutions. These services provide cost-effective, on-demand delivery without the need for a dedicated fleet.
2. Optimize Inventory and Order Management
Fast delivery depends on efficient inventory management. Using real-time inventory tracking tools can ensure that popular products are always in stock and ready for quick dispatch. Additionally, integrating e-commerce platforms with point-of-sale (POS) systems helps streamline orders and minimize processing time.
3. Offer Hyperlocal Delivery Zones
Instead of attempting to cover large geographical areas, focus on a defined local delivery zone. By limiting delivery to a specific radius, you can reduce costs and ensure faster fulfillment. Additionally, offering incentives such as free delivery within a certain radius can encourage local customers to choose your service over Amazon.
4. Utilise Storefronts as Fulfilment Centres
Unlike large warehouses, local businesses can leverage their physical locations as mini fulfillment centers. This allows for quick pickup and efficient dispatching of orders. Some businesses even set up “dark stores” or dedicated spaces for processing and packaging online orders to speed up operations.
5. Implement Smart Routing and Delivery Scheduling
Technology can help small businesses optimize delivery routes and reduce delays. Route optimization software, like Routific or Onfleet, can help businesses plan the fastest and most efficient paths for delivery drivers. Additionally, offering scheduled same-day delivery slots—rather than on-demand delivery—can help control operational costs while still meeting customer expectations.

7. Market Same-Day Delivery Effectively
Having same-day delivery is not enough if customers don’t know about it. Promote your service through email marketing, social media, and website banners. Highlight success stories or customer testimonials to build credibility and trust. Google My Business also allows businesses to display delivery options, increasing visibility in local searches.
8. Experiment with Subscription Models
A growing trend among local retailers is offering same-day delivery through a subscription service. By charging a monthly fee for unlimited deliveries, businesses can create recurring revenue while ensuring customer loyalty. This model has been successfully adopted by meal kit services, grocery stores, and even bookstores.
